Fike put another one in the bag on Friday to keep their perfect season alive. They strolled past the Hunt Warriors with points to spare, taking the game 65-48. That's the second time they've managed to beat them this season, as they also won 68-31 back in January.
Fike's success was the result of a balanced attack that saw several players step up, but Jamaria Freeman led the charge by almost dropping a double-double with 26 points and nine rebounds. Freeman has been hot for a while, having posted 18 or more points the last 17 times she's played. Jewel Brewington was another key player, en route to 18 points along with five boards and three steals.
Fike smashed the offensive glass and finished the game with 14 offensive rebounds. That's the most offensive boards they've posted since back in December of 2023.
Despite the loss, Hunt still got an impressive performance from Juliana Jones, who posted 19 points. Those 19 points gave Jones a new career-high. The team also got some help courtesy of Mahalia Thoms, who had nine points.
Fike's win was their 11th straight at home, which pushed their record up to 22-0. As for Hunt, this is the second loss in a row for them and nudges their season record down to 9-13.
Fike has already played their next game, an 85-13 victory against Smithfield-Selma on the 17th. As for Hunt, they also didn't take long to hit the court again: they've already played their next matchup, a 61-44 win against East Wake on the 17th.
